What a personal loan costs in Barnegat Light
A personal loan is an installment loan: you receive a lump sum and repay it in fixed monthly payments over a set term, usually two to seven years.
Judge an offer by its APR, which blends the interest rate with fees, and use the personal loan calculator to see the total cost.
Your credit, income and existing debts drive the rate a lender offers, while the term you pick sets how much interest builds on top.
Set the loan amount from the expense itself rather than the maximum you are approved for, and keep the payment within your existing budget.
New Jersey lending rules that apply in Barnegat Light
Every figure in the table below is sourced to a publisher with a date; where a state does not publish a number, we say so rather than estimate.
| Rule | Detail | Source |
|---|---|---|
| Payday lending status | Unlicensed payday lending violates New Jersey's civil and criminal usury rates; payday lenders must be licensed Source says: "out-of-state or foreign entities that have not obtained the required New Jersey license and whose payment terms violate New Jersey's civil and criminal usury rates" | New Jersey Department of Banking and Insurance as of 2026-09-16 |
| Small-loan / installment lender licensing | Consumer lender license required for loans of $50,000 or less for personal, family, or household purposes (N.J.S.A. 17:11C-1 et seq.) Source says: "A consumer lender license is required for the making of a loan that is to be used primarily for personal, family or household purposes" | New Jersey Department of Banking and Insurance as of 2026-09-16 |
| State lending regulator | New Jersey Department of Banking and Insurance (DOBI); Office of Consumer Finance supervises consumer lenders Source says: "The Office of Consumer Finance regulates 16 types of businesses that provide a variety of consumer financial services." | New Jersey Department of Banking and Insurance as of 2026-09-16 |
| Criminal usury limits | 30% for non-corporate borrowers; 50% for corporations Source says: "the criminal usury limitation is 50 percent for corporations and 30 percent for non-corporate borrowers" | New Jersey Department of Banking and Insurance as of 2026-09-16 |
| Maximum legal interest rate (usury cap) | Civil usury: rates above 6% (agreement not in writing) or above 16% (written contract specifying the rate) Source says: "the civil usury rate is any interest rate greater than 6 percent for an agreement that is not in writing" | New Jersey Department of Banking and Insurance as of 2026-09-16 |
How to compare offers in Barnegat Light
Run through this list before signing anything in Barnegat Light:
- Pull your free credit reports and dispute any error — it is the cheapest way to improve the rate you are offered.
- Run your figures through the personal loan calculator on this site so you know the payment before a lender quotes one.
- Pre-qualify with at least three lenders and compare the APR, not the interest rate.
- Check that the lender is licensed in New Jersey using the regulator named above.
- Read the disclosure for origination fees and any prepayment penalty before you sign.
